You can't breed similar families of fish because they will cross breed. Hybrids are no good.
The other thing is, what would you do with heaps of baby fish? When it comes to killies, there isn't a huge market for them in NZ.
As for a breeding group, I guess as much as your tank will safely accomidate. But in realitly, (an exaggerated example) what would be the point of say 25 females to two males, producing at least 50 eggs a day, 350 eggs a week, 350 fry to feed in a couple of weeks, minus deaths from pollution etc, you would have around 250 fish to try and re-home.
